Java Full Stack Developer

 

Description:

Rootshell Enterprise Technologies Inc., a trusted provider of IT consulting services across the United States, is currently seeking a skilled Java Full Stack Developer for a hybrid role based in Lansing, Michigan. The ideal candidate will possess comprehensive experience in full stack development using Java, front-end frameworks, and associated tools to build robust enterprise applications.

The developer will be responsible for designing, developing, testing, and deploying scalable applications within an Agile environment. The role requires a strong foundation in both backend and frontend development, as well as familiarity with enterprise-level architectures and tools.

Key Responsibilities:

  • Develop complex systems using Java, Java 8, and related tools (e.g., Eclipse/JBoss Developer Studio).

  • Design and implement user interfaces using JavaScript, CSS, HTML5, jQuery, and Bootstrap.

  • Create and maintain RESTful APIs with Spring Boot and Spring Data.

  • Work with ORM tools like JPA/Hibernate for database operations.

  • Program with Oracle databases (12C or 19C), including SQL and PL/SQL.

  • Participate actively in Agile ceremonies and contribute to sprint deliverables.

  • Collaborate with cross-functional teams including QA, DevOps, and UI/UX designers.

  • Support accessibility standards including ADA, WCAG 2.0, and Section 508 compliance.

  • Utilize unit testing frameworks like JUnit and tools like Log4j.

  • Optionally engage in reporting tasks using Jasper Reports, Crystal Reports, or Business Objects.

Required Skills:

  • 7+ years of Java programming experience

  • 5+ years with JavaScript/CSS and front-end frameworks

  • 5+ years with Spring Framework and Spring Boot

  • 5+ years with JPA/Hibernate and Bootstrap

  • 5+ years working in Agile development environments

  • 5+ years with HTML5, CSS, and Data Tables

  • 4+ years with Java 8

  • 4+ years with jQuery, jQuery UI

  • 4+ years working with Oracle 12C/19C

Desired Skills:

  • 4+ years with React.js

  • 4+ years in JBOSS Enterprise environment

  • 4+ years using SQL/PL-SQL

  • 4+ years with Log4j, JUnit, and Tiles

  • 4+ years with Jasper Reports, Crystal Reports, or Business Objects

  • Experience with accessibility and user experience design standards

Organization Rootshell Enterprise Technologies Inc
Industry IT / Telecom / Software Jobs
Occupational Category Java Full Stack Developer
Job Location Michigan,USA
Shift Type Morning
Job Type Full Time
Gender No Preference
Career Level Experienced Professional
Experience 4 Years
Posted at 2025-06-10 3:59 pm
Expires on 2026-01-05